* Mad Libs exercise
 
*# Prompt the user to enter a noun and store it in a variable named '''noun'''
 
*# Prompt the user to enter a verb and store it in a variable named '''verb'''
 
*# Prompt the user to enter another noun and store it in a variable named '''noun2'''
 
*# Print out a message that contains noun, verb, and noun2
 
* Circle calculations exercise
 
*# Prompt the user to enter the radius of a circle (this should be a float)
 
*# Calculate and print out the circumference of the circle.  Make sure your output looks like: "Circumference: ###"
 
*# Calculate and print out the area of the circle.  Make sure your output looks like: "Area: ###"
 
* Slope calculation exercise
 
*# Prompt the user to enter x1 (this should be a float)
 
*# Prompt the user to enter y1 (this should be a float)
 
*# Prompt the user to enter x2 (this should be a float)
 
*# Prompt the user to enter y2 (this should be a float)
 
*# Calculate and print out the slope.  Make sure your output looks like: "Slope: ###"
